§ 23-85-129 — Requirements of other jurisdictions
Arkansas·Title 23
(a)Any policy of a foreign or alien insurer, when delivered or issued for delivery to any person in this state, may contain any provision which is not less favorable to the insured or the beneficiary than the provisions of this chapter and which is prescribed or required by the law of the state or country under which the insurer is organized.
(b)When issued for delivery in any other state or country, any policy of a domestic insurer may contain any provision permitted or required by the laws of the other state or country.
